Lake City Farmers Market Opens June 14th

The vibrant colors and flavors of Lake City’s Farmers Market will soon be returning. Every Thursday afternoon this summer from June 14th through October 11th the market will be open in front of the Lake City Library on 28th Ave from 3:00-7:00pm. This year’s market features new vendors, including Grateful Bread, as well as music, cooking demonstrations and lots of activities.

 

Host a Sign

The Farmers Market is also looking for help this year. Would you be willing to “host” one of these market signs in your front yard?  If so, stop by Kaffeeklatsch. Write your name down and take an orange sign home with you. Signs can be posted beginning June 8th and stay up through the last market day on October 11th. Sign “hosts” will also receive a special market thank you for their efforts.

 

Volunteer at the Market

Market organizers are also looking for volunteers to help with activities throughout the market season. There are many opportunities to help and new ideas are welcomed. Since the market opens on Flag Day, for example, there’ll be a flag-making activity. Are you creative or like to craft?  Contact Molly if you’d like to volunteer – molly@seattlefarmersmarkets.org.
